Top 5 Entertainment Mascot Games Performance in Bolivia: Q1 2025
Explore the performance of top entertainment mascot games in Bolivia on a unified platform during Q1 2025, highlighting trends in downloads and revenue.
During the first quarter of 2025, the performance of top entertainment mascot games in Bolivia showcased varied trends in weekly downloads and revenue,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Sonic Dash: Fun Endless Runner by SEGA experienced a decline in weekly revenue, starting at around $50 in early January and dropping to $1 by mid-February. However, the revenue saw a late-quarter resurgence, peaking at approximately $35 in the last week of March. Downloads showed a fluctuating pattern, beginning at 11.6K and ending at 2.5K weekly.
Sonic Rumble also from SEGA CORPORATION, saw its revenue start at $27 and vary throughout the quarter, peaking at $50 in early January before settling at $3 by the end of March. Downloads began at 4.7K, decreasing steadily to just over 2K weekly by the quarter's end.
Sonic Forces: Run Battle Game showed a strong start in revenue with $104 in mid-January, stabilizing around $37 towards the end of March. Weekly downloads saw a steady decline from 5.2K to 1.5K over the quarter.
Hello Kitty Nail Salon by Budge Studios did not generate any revenue during the quarter. However, its downloads were notable, peaking at 4.5K in mid-January and declining to 750 by the end of March.
Sonic Dash 2: Sonic Boom from SEGA had no revenue post-January, with downloads starting at 3.2K and dropping to 706 weekly by the quarter's conclusion.
